Gigabyte Aivia Neon Air Presenter Mouse
Gigabyte officialy is showing their latest air presenter mouse, the Aivia Neon. Powered by a rechargeable Lithium-ion battery (can be charged simply by opening the battery cover and attaching it to the USB nano-receiver), this air presenter mouse features a 2.4GHz radio frequency (works up to 15 meters), a scroll wheel, a 1200dpi laser tracking system, a built-in laser pointer and a USB nano-receiver. Unfortunately, there’s no word on pricing yet.
